Messrs. Webster Bros, submitted for sale by public auction at tbeir mart to-day a number of leases on account of the New Plymouth Harbour Board, rhero was competition for the first section offered, with building thereon, situated between the Unim Shipping OomK buildings and the Grosvenor , and it was ewntually sold to Mr. M'Ginty, proprietor of the,Grosvenor Hotel. The remaining sections, in St. Aubyn and Ariki Streets, were not sold. The three sections in Gill Street, between Ourrie Street and Hawaii Street, were sold to Mr. Newton King.
